MrEarl Posted March 4, 2021 Share Posted March 4, 2021 and here I was thinking I was the last person on earth to join facebook. here's my text and pics from the 54,55,56 Buick Enthusiasts FB group So while 54Muscle was in the barn and up on stands for a brake job, I swapped out this HD 1" thick anti-sway bar. Unbelievable the difference it makes in roll and lean in curves and cornering. Took about an hour to install but would be quicker with a helper. 2carb40 Posted November 19, 2023 Share Posted November 19, 2023 On 6/17/2013 at 10:15 AM, brad54 said: Anyone with a '54-'56 Buick knows two things: They came from the factory with a front sway bar, and the front sway bar is a Tinker Toy. Stock bars are .69-inch diameter, with a 113lb/ft spring rate. Wanting something that kept me in the seat around corners, I started manufacturing 1.00-inch bars for these cars, with a 500 lb/ft spring rate. I could have gone up in diameter, but 1.125-inch bumps it up to an 800-lb spring rate, which I thought was too stiff for our Buicks. These are true bolt-ins, attaching to the frame and control arms with the factory mounting points. It'll take you longer to get the tools out and get the car up on jack stands than it'll take to install the new sway bar. My sway bar kits include a sway bar powder-coated black powder-coated to modern OE specs and standards, black urethane bushings, and all new plated hardware.
